Sanyo Akashi Station (山陽明石駅, San'yō Akashi-eki) is a passenger railway station located in the city of Akashi, Hyōgo Prefecture, Japan, operated by the private Sanyo Electric Railway.

Lines

Sanyo Akashi Station is served by the Sanyo Electric Railway Main Line and is 15.7 km (9.8 mi) from the terminus of the line at Nishidai.

Station layout

The station consists of two elevated island platforms with the station building underneath.[1] The station is staffed.

History

Sanyo Akashi Station opened on 12 April 1917 as Akashi-ekimae Station (明石駅前駅).[1] It was renamed Akashi Station (明石駅) on 19 August 1923, and Dentetsu-Akashi Station (鉄明石駅) on 20 November 1943.[1] It was renamed o its present name on 7 April 1991.[1]

Passenger statistics

In fiscal 2018, the station was used by an average of 15,225 passengers daily (boarding passengers only).[2]
